Message type: E = Error
Message class: MEOUT - New Business Logic for Outline Agreements
Message number: 203
Message text: Choose document categories for outline agreements only

- Choose document categories for outline agreements only ?The SAP error message MEOUT203 ("Choose document categories for outline agreements only") typically occurs when a user attempts to create or process a purchasing document (like a purchase order) that is not compatible with the selected document category. This error is specifically related to outline agreements, which include contracts and scheduling agreements.
Cause:
The error is triggered when:
- The document category selected does not correspond to outline agreements. For example, if you are trying to create a purchase order but have selected a document type that is meant for standard purchase orders instead of outline agreements.
- The configuration in the system does not allow the selected document type to be used for the intended operation.
Solution:
To resolve the MEOUT203 error, you can take the following steps:
Check Document Type: Ensure that you are using the correct document type for outline agreements. For example, use document types like "Contract" (e.g., MK) or "Scheduling Agreement" (e.g., LP) when dealing with outline agreements.
Review Configuration: If you have the necessary permissions, check the configuration settings in the SAP system:
- Go to the SPRO transaction (SAP Project Reference Object).
- Navigate to Materials Management > Purchasing > Define Document Types.
- Ensure that the document types are correctly configured to allow for outline agreements.
Use the Correct Transaction: Make sure you are using the appropriate transaction code for creating or processing outline agreements. For example, use ME31K for creating contracts or ME31L for scheduling agreements.
User Authorization: Ensure that your user role has the necessary authorizations to create or modify outline agreements.
Consult Documentation: If you are unsure about the document types and their configurations, refer to SAP documentation or consult with your SAP administrator or functional consultant.
